Subject: Pilot Churn — Brief for Incoming Director

Team, churn in the Selwick pilot hit 14% last month, double forecast. Drivers: onboarding friction and missing reporting features in Vantora Core. Fixes ship in three weeks; retention offers go to at-risk accounts now. Full metrics attached. Context on next steps sits in the confidential note below.

management briefing: Only 33 of the 205 pilot accounts renewed Kasath, so a churn review is set for October 17. Weniusek Logistics is in early talks to buy Holethax Freight for about $345.6 million.

Hi Tomas,

You're now on-call for the Eventgrove schema registry. The registry validates every event schema before producers can publish, so an outage blocks deploys across several teams. Most pages are caused by failed compatibility checks during schema promotion, not actual downtime — verify before escalating. Rollback of a bad schema version takes about two minutes once you know the steps. The on-call procedures are documented on this internal page:

wiki page, kahog-hahig: https://vault.zemvargrid.internal/display/deploy/repo/settings/merge_requests/job/settings/6f3b933774dbc5320a4daa18

Regarding the Quillfeather autocomplete regression: the prefix index rebuild in `suggest_indexer.go` is now scanning the full term dictionary on every flush, which explains the p99 latency spike you saw during the Velstrom rollout. I'd suggest we gate rebuilds behind the dirty-segment counter rather than the wall-clock timer, and shrink the in-memory trie fanout before we touch sharding. Please don't change the eviction policy yet — Marisol's benchmarks depend on it. The constants below reflect the values we validated in staging.

constants for yaduf-fahag:
BUDGETS = {
    "kelix": 528,
    "briwyn": 734,
}

## LiftSim Quickstart

Welcome aboard! LiftSim models elevator dispatch for the Bramblewood Tower mock-up. If the simulator stalls, it's almost always a jammed event queue — just flush it and restart the scheduler pod. Don't touch the physics seed mid-run or your results won't reproduce. On restart, the scheduler loads the following configuration.

config for yahof-tajop:
zorath:
  pin: 7493
  metrics_host: metrics.zorath.tolvaqsys.internal
  tenant: praiel
  seal: seal_fd9cd4f1